Methods and apparatus for employing redundant arrays to...

Error detection/correction and fault detection/recovery – Pulse or data error handling – Digital data error correction

Reexamination Certificate

Rate now

  [ 0.00 ] – not rated yet Voters 0   Comments 0

Details

C714S725000

Reexamination Certificate

active

07870471

ABSTRACT:
Systems, methods and apparatus are disclosed for employing redundant arrays to configure non-volatile memory. The present invention may include a substrate including a plurality of memory arrays, wherein the memory arrays include a data array and at least three redundant configuration arrays. The configuration arrays may each be adapted to be programmed with identical configuration information associated with operation of the data array. Majority voting logic with an output coupled to configuration inputs of the data array and inputs coupled to each of the redundant configuration arrays may be employed. The majority voting logic may be adapted to determine a configuration for the data array based upon an outcome of a majority vote function applied to the configuration information stored in the configuration arrays. Numerous other aspects are disclosed.

REFERENCES:
patent: 4404647 (1983-09-01), Jones et al.
patent: 5086429 (1992-02-01), Gray et al.
patent: 5128944 (1992-07-01), Flaherty et al.
patent: 5274831 (1993-12-01), Katsuta
patent: 5311476 (1994-05-01), Kajimoto et al.
patent: 5426378 (1995-06-01), Ong
patent: 5450460 (1995-09-01), Stodieck
patent: 5502728 (1996-03-01), Smith, III
patent: 5684978 (1997-11-01), Sarma et al.
patent: 5757160 (1998-05-01), Kreuzer
patent: 6002620 (1999-12-01), Tran et al.
patent: 6208549 (2001-03-01), Rao et al.
patent: 6356637 (2002-03-01), Garnett
patent: 6526559 (2003-02-01), Schiefele et al.
patent: 6615388 (2003-09-01), Takamichi
patent: 6654287 (2003-11-01), Visconti
patent: 6657888 (2003-12-01), Doudin et al.
patent: 6762509 (2004-07-01), Hilton et al.
patent: 7036059 (2006-04-01), Carmichael et al.
patent: 7069493 (2006-06-01), Takahashi et al.
patent: 7142471 (2006-11-01), Fasoli et al.
patent: 7254746 (2007-08-01), Kaushik et al.
patent: 7315474 (2008-01-01), Lue
patent: 2001/0006529 (2001-07-01), Komori et al.
patent: 2004/0141353 (2004-07-01), Madan
patent: 2006/0140026 (2006-06-01), Ilkbahar et al.
patent: 2006/0204794 (2006-09-01), Kikuchi et al.
patent: 2007/0038852 (2007-02-01), Bovino et al.
patent: 2007/0198809 (2007-08-01), Beausoleil et al.
patent: 2008/0184004 (2008-07-01), Thorp et al.
patent: 2008/0184005 (2008-07-01), Thorp et al.
patent: 2008/0184065 (2008-07-01), Thorp et al.
patent: 0 433 979 (1991-06-01), None
Mange, Analysis and Synthesis of Logic Systems, Artech House, Inc., 1986, pp. 78, 368.
Hight et al., Dissent in a Majority Voting System, Computers, IEEE Transactions, vol. C-22, Issue 2, pp. 168-171 (1973) (abstract only).
Office Action of related U.S. Appl. No. 11/669,918 mailed Nov. 30, 2009.
Feb. 23, 2010 Reply to Office Action of U.S. Appl. No. 11/669,918 mailed Nov. 30, 2009.
Office Action of U.S. Appl. No. 11/669,918 mailed Jun. 10, 2010.
Jun. 29, 2010 Reply to Jun. 10, 2010 Office Action of U.S. Appl. No. 11/669,918.
Notice of Allowance of U.S. Appl.No. 11/669,918 mailed Sep. 9, 2010.
Supplemental Notice of Allowance and Examiner-Initiated Interview Summary of U.S. Appl. No. 11/669,918 mailed Sep. 13, 2010.

LandOfFree

Say what you really think

Search LandOfFree.com for the USA inventors and patents. Rate them and share your experience with other people.

Rating

Methods and apparatus for employing redundant arrays to... does not yet have a rating. At this time, there are no reviews or comments for this patent.

If you have personal experience with Methods and apparatus for employing redundant arrays to..., we encourage you to share that experience with our LandOfFree.com community. Your opinion is very important and Methods and apparatus for employing redundant arrays to... will most certainly appreciate the feedback.

Rate now

     

Profile ID: LFUS-PAI-O-2736474

  Search
All data on this website is collected from public sources. Our data reflects the most accurate information available at the time of publication.